Best 19027 Pennsylvania Private Elementary Schools (2026-27)

For the 2026-27 school year, there are 4 private elementary schools serving 390 students in 19027, PA.
The top ranked private elementary school in 19027, PA is Wyncote Academy.
The average acceptance rate is 85%, which is same as the Pennsylvania private elementary school average acceptance rate of 85%.
50% of private elementary schools in 19027, PA are religiously affiliated (most commonly Jewish and Catholic).
